Searched refs:PCReg (Results 1 – 3 of 3) sorted by relevance
| /openbsd-src/gnu/llvm/llvm/include/llvm/MC/ |
| H A D | MCRegisterInfo.h | 159 MCRegister PCReg; // Program counter register variable 369 PCReg = PC; in InitMCRegisterInfo() 443 return PCReg; in getProgramCounter()
|
| /openbsd-src/gnu/llvm/llvm/lib/Target/AMDGPU/ |
| H A D | SIInstrInfo.cpp | 2528 Register PCReg = MRI.createVirtualRegister(&AMDGPU::SReg_64RegClass); in insertIndirectBranch() local 2534 MachineInstr *GetPC = BuildMI(MBB, I, DL, get(AMDGPU::S_GETPC_B64), PCReg); in insertIndirectBranch() 2546 .addReg(PCReg, RegState::Define, AMDGPU::sub0) in insertIndirectBranch() 2547 .addReg(PCReg, 0, AMDGPU::sub0) in insertIndirectBranch() 2550 .addReg(PCReg, RegState::Define, AMDGPU::sub1) in insertIndirectBranch() 2551 .addReg(PCReg, 0, AMDGPU::sub1) in insertIndirectBranch() 2556 .addReg(PCReg); in insertIndirectBranch() 2600 MRI.replaceRegWith(PCReg, Scav); in insertIndirectBranch() 2608 MRI.replaceRegWith(PCReg, AMDGPU::SGPR0_SGPR1); in insertIndirectBranch()
|
| H A D | AMDGPULegalizerInfo.cpp | 2470 Register PCReg = PtrTy.getSizeInBits() != 32 ? DstReg : in buildPCRelGlobalAddress() local 2474 .addDef(PCReg); in buildPCRelGlobalAddress() 2482 B.getMRI()->setRegClass(PCReg, &AMDGPU::SReg_64RegClass); in buildPCRelGlobalAddress() 2485 B.buildExtract(DstReg, PCReg, 0); in buildPCRelGlobalAddress()
|